ASP Pulley Problem
ok after much searching and busting me ass, i can't figure this out. when trying to install my pulley, it goes on almost all the way, then is off by like 4mm from lining up with the others, i don't have an impact, so i'm not sure if it'll go on any further that way, but there is an oval like washer thats on the crank, near the housing, which to me might be why its not going in all the, way, anyone else have any insight to this, here's the best picture i could take showing what i'm talking about... i've got it circled...

Looks like maybe the oil-thrower for the crank seal.. look at this site http://www.courtesyparts.com/betasit...1420_1428.html
I think it is supposed to be on the other side of the seal? part #12302.. I would change the seal while I was at it anyways.. and then look closer at the part in question.. Have you measured the depth of each pulley where it mounts to the crankshaft?? I would take a few minutes and do that first.. |
